Tolland Public Library

The Tolland Public Library was expanded to accommodate the growth and changing uses for a 21st century library. This was achieved by renovating an adjacent gym that was part of the Town Hall/Library complex. The gym provided the opportunity to add a second level over a portion of the floor. The wall between the library and gym was opened up and rooms were removed for better flow and visibility. Interior spaces were reorganized to achieve a distinct separation between the Adults, Young Adults, and Children.

The newly renovated library features an 85-seat program room, a mezzanine level and expanded office and business function space. There is also a children’s story room and an adult reading room. A great deal of attention focused on technological upgrades, including an RFID system.  The program room was moved to the front of the building to allow for afterhours use by the community. Windows were added throughout the existing library to provide an abundance of natural light.
